PESHAWAR: The Regional Meteorological Department Monday predicted rains in most parts of Khyber-Pakhtunkhwa from April 10 to 15.

According to the Provincial Disaster Management Authority (PDMA), the Regional Met Office Peshawar has informed that a new spell of rains is starting within two days.

People have been urged to take all precautionary measures to avoid any loss of life, damage to infrastructure, crops and animals. All concerned authorities have been asked to take safety measures.

Tourists have also been cautioned about weather forecast, and urged to ensure availability of all emergency services staff, machinery and other resources. The concerned departments have been directed to remain vigilant in restoring road links.

The PDMA has asked general public to contact in case of an emergency round the clock via helpline 1700. – APP
